I keep getting this clr error 80004005 every time i try to open up some of my programs. im not sure how to fix it, and i have tried every single fix, save wiping my hard drive. any help would be greatly appreciated.
-
It seems to be related to .net. Try uninstalling the versions you have and reinstalling from the MS web distributor/installer.
-
i did already, it didnt work. ill try again though.
-
Try using this
.NET Framework Cleanup Tool User's Guide - Aaron Stebner's WebLog - Site Home - MSDN Blogs
that is the .net clean up tool. Remove ALL versions of ,net, then reinstall them and see if program works -
ok so i went and ran the removal tool and that worked but in the middle of installing .net it says rolling back and then says: "Installation did not succeed"

ok i figured it out, apperently there was a left over folder, in C:\Windows\Microsoft.NET., called assembly, i renamed it assembly2, then uninstalled the .net framework, then reinstalled it and it worked. this was such a pain and im just glad its over.
